Heads up: if the Lintrock baseline file in the Quarrow repo drifts from main, CI fails with a "stale baseline" error even when the code is fine. Quick fix is to regenerate the baseline on a clean checkout and re-push. If a customer build is blocked, confirm the failing run matches the token below before escalating.

build token for yadug-yagag: htk21_c863c33eb8b82c0c9c152

**Ticket #917 — Vault sealed, garage occupancy feed keys inaccessible**

Reviewer context: the Stallport occupancy feed signs each batch with a key stored in the Haverlock vault, which sealed itself during last night's failover. Consumers at the Denwick garages are now rejecting unsigned batches, so the feed is effectively down. The unseal path in `ops/unseal.md` was followed up to the final step. Completing it requires the recovery passphrase, which is recorded immediately below for the on-call engineer.

unlock words, fawig-bagef: olidor-holir-istox-holath-tamys-quenion-giliel

## Runbook: Account Recovery — Vramlens Profiler

Vramlens collects GPU memory traces from the Hollowpeak training fleet. If the service account is locked after repeated token failures, do not create a new account; traces are keyed to the original identity. Instead, open the recovery console from an allowlisted bastion host and follow the guided unlock. The final step asks for the team recovery passphrase, recorded just below for on-call use.

strongbox words: oliael-gilax-lamael